Conversion Formula for Acre Foot Per Second to Liter Per Minute
The formula of conversion of Acre Foot Per Second to Liter Per Minute is very simple. To convert Acre Foot Per Second to Liter Per Minute, we can use this simple formula:
1 Acre Foot Per Second = 74,008,910.3999999911 Liter Per Minute
1 Liter Per Minute = 0.0000000135 Acre Foot Per Second
One Acre Foot Per Second is equal to 74,008,910.3999999911 Liter Per Minute. So, we need to multiply the number of Acre Foot Per Second by 74,008,910.3999999911 to get the no of Liter Per Minute. Details for Acre-foot per Second
Introduction : Acre-foot per second is a high-volume unit used to describe water flow in large irrigation and flood control projects. One acre-foot equals the volume of water that would cover an acre of land one foot deep.
History & Origin : The acre-foot unit originated in the U.S. agricultural sector as a way to estimate irrigation needs. Combining land and volume units, it has long been used in water management across North America.
Current Use : Commonly used by water agencies and environmental engineers, it is especially important for assessing reservoir release rates, canal flows, and hydropower capabilities.
Details for Liter per Minute
Introduction : Indicates the number of liters flowing each minute. It’s convenient for real-time flow monitoring in everyday tools.
History & Origin : Popularized by flow meters and pumps in homes, labs, and workshops.
Current Use : Common in faucets, water pumps, aquarium filters, and cooling systems.
